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1426 3522 94165
95988885 05 79935334
95988885 05 79935334
81792 3186 8085
All about undefined
Interested in learning more?
95988885 05 79935334
81792 3186 8085
See more
07 824
9303 97 418826 89256858671 023368
See more
6250251649 6893 078031090
45 616623041 41378227 81600
See more